A: A third party liability claim is one that holds someone other than your employer responsible for your injuries. Accidents happen all the time on construction sites. They are often chaotic places; the constant action, the machinery, and the general environment make construction sites leading places for workplace injuries.
Let’s say you were on the job working on the road construction on Chestnut St. or repairing a bridge on US 1, when you slipped and fell over some debris. If a subcontractor, property owner, or someone other than your employer was responsible for keeping the grounds safe, than they are considered a third party and you may be able to file a claim against them.
